# #3e647a

A color — cool, muted. Deterministic analysis from BrandSweets (no inference).

## Values

- Hex: `#3e647a`
- RGB: rgb(62, 100, 122)
- HSL: hsl(202, 33%, 36%)
- OKLCH: oklch(0.484 0.056 235)
- Relative luminance: 0.1154
- Nearest named color: Atlantis (#336172, Δ 2.003) — https://brandsweets.com/colors/atlantis
- Moods: cool, muted

## Contrast (WCAG 2.x, as text)

- On white (#ffffff): 6.35:1 — AA pass,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AAA: text → #385c70 (7.16:1)
- On black (#000000): 3.31:1 — AA fail, AA-large pass, AAA fail. Fix: AA: text → #4b7a95 (4.52:1); AA: background → #dbdbdb (4.58:1); AAA: text → #6d9bb6 (7.01:1)
